Updated: 10:13 a.m. ET Sept. 24, 2004
PARIS - German luxury carmaker BMW unveiled the world’s fastest hydrogen-powered car at the Paris auto show. Dubbed the H2R, it's capable of exceeding 185 miles per hour.
“Our drive towards the future is called hydrogen,” but in a way that gives a green twist to existing engine technology, BMW management board member Burkhard Goeschel said before the tarp slowly slipped off the sleek, zero-pollution car.
Goeschel, responsible for technology and development at BMW, said the streamlined rocket car sprints from 0 to 60 mph in about six seconds and reached a top speed of 188 mph on BMW’s test track at Miramas, France.
